Both for Laudes and Vespers. Is there a way to fix this that I’m missing?
 
I may be mistaken but I don’t believe there were intercessions in the pre-Vatican II Divine Office. At least I know there were none in the pre-Vatican II Monastic Divine Office. In the Monastic, the Pater Noster was preceded by “Kyrie Eleison, Christe Eleison, Kyrie Eleison”.
 
There are intercessions, called “Preces” in the Roman Breviary, BUT, and this is what is of interest to the OP, they only occur on Wednesday and Friday of Lent and Advent and Ember Days. This would explain why they would be omitted for the Majority of the year, and why they are currently being omitted on Divinum Officium, which is quite air-tight in it’s rubrical fidelity.
